Summary of Bill HR 9860
The Camp Nelson National Monument Act, designated as H.R. 9860 in the 118th Congress and introduced on September 27, 2024, aims to establish the Camp Nelson National Monument. The bill proposes specific directives related to the preservation and recognition of Camp Nelson's historical significance. Current Status of Bill HR 9860
Bill HR 9860 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since September 27, 2024. Bill HR 9860 was introduced during Congress 118 and was introduced to the House on September 27, 2024. Bill HR 9860's most recent activity was Referred to the House Committee on Natural Resources. as of September 27, 2024
